Crown Media selects iSpot.tv to power ad measurement
Mar 15, 2022 – iSpot.tv and Crown Media Family Networks have made a TV advertising measurement agreement covering Hallmark Channel, Hallmark Movies & Mysteries and Hallmark Drama in the U.S. The deal gives Crown Media access to a suite of ad measurement capabilities across its network portfolio.

Tremor International grows TV data reach to 44 million U.S. households
Feb 17, 2022 – Tremor International has announced the increased scale of its data-driven TV Intelligence solution. Its TV Intelligence footprint now reaches 44 million US households, with a dataset sourced from smart TVs and eighteen MVPD providers.

WarnerMedia Ad Sales chooses measurement partners
Jan 6, 2022 – WarnerMedia Ad Sales has completed its preliminary discovery process for alternative measurement partners. Comscore, iSpot.tv and VideoAmp have been selected to help WarnerMedia develop its portfolio of measurement solutions.
